Understanding Move-Out Cleaning
What is Move-Out Cleaning?
Move-out cleaning describes the procedure of extensively cleansing a residential or commercial property before vacating it. Unlike normal house cleaning or perhaps deep cleaning, move-out cleaning concentrates on making certain every nook and cranny is pristine. This often consists of locations that are commonly overlooked during regular cleanings, such as behind devices or inside cabinets.
Why is Move-Out Cleaning Important?
Move-out cleansing offers numerous objectives:
- Security Down payment Return: A lot of proprietors need renters to leave the building in good problem. A complete tidy can assist secure the return of your deposit.
- Preparing for New Tenants: A clean setting establishes the phase for new owners, making their move-in experience a lot more pleasant.
- Avoiding Extra Fees: Many proprietors charge hefty costs for cleaning up if they locate the home in unacceptable condition.

The Do's of Move-Out Cleaning
1. Do Develop a Checklist
Before diving into the cleaning process, create a detailed checklist detailing all jobs that require attention. This ensures you don't ignore any type of critical areas.
Suggested Checklist Products:
- Dust all surfaces
- Clean windows and mirrors
- Wipe down baseboards
- Scrub washrooms thoroughly
- Vacuum or wipe floors
2. Do Start High and Job Your Means Down
Begin your cleaning at the top post construction deep cleaning of each space (ceiling followers, lighting fixtures) and slowly work downward (wall surfaces, furnishings). This protects against dust from dropping onto currently cleansed areas.

3. Do Use Top quality Cleansing Supplies
Invest in high-quality cleaners customized for details surface areas (glass cleaner for home windows, anti-bacterial for restrooms). These items can streamline your task while yielding much better results.
4. Do Pay Attention to Details
Small details issue in move-out affordable weekly cleaning service cleaning. Make certain to tidy light switches, door takes care of, and other frequently touched surface areas which are typically overlooked.
5. Do Declutter Prior to You Clean
Prioritize decluttering before beginning your deep clean. Get rid of all individual things so you have unblocked access to all surfaces that require attention.
6. Do Consider Working with Professionals
If time does not permit you to handle whatever on your own-- or if you simply desire peace of mind-- think about hiring an expert cleansing firm focusing on move-out services.
The Do n'ts of Move-Out Cleaning
1. Don't Leave It Until Last Minute
Procrastination can lead to hurried jobs that miss out on important places or leave corners uncleaned. Begin early!
2. Don't Neglect Appliances
Ovens and fridges usually gather gunk over time; make certain these appliances are cleaned up both in and out prior to leaving.
3. Don't Forget Outdoor Spaces
Cleaning does not stop at interior areas! If you're responsible for outdoor spaces (like patios or porches), include these in your strategy too.
4. Don't Skimp on Time Estimates
Underestimating for how long each task will certainly take can lead to incomplete jobs-- plan ample time for each chore on your checklist.
5. Don't Use Severe Chemicals Unnecessarily
While solid chemicals might appear effective, they can harm surfaces or leave dangerous residues behind-- go with environment-friendly options when possible!
6. Don't Assume Every Space Calls For the Same Degree of Cleanliness
Each area has different needs; treat them appropriately! For example, kitchens normally require even more scrubbing than bedrooms.
